I was hoping someone out there had some experience with ponds of their own. I would like to clean out the algae slop and plant some pads or hyacin (sp) in their place. Also, how do I set up the bass there with plentiful forage.

How big is the pond? I had two two acre ponds, one for rearing fry, the other for growing bass & crappie to catch and eat. I managed the vegetation with sheets of heavy black plastic moved around to block sunlight for a few weeks in any one spot, then once enough area was deadened I lowered the pond by pulling boards out of a gate dam and planted what I wanted in there. Staple the edges of the sheets to 2"x2" lumber strips with simple anchors attached. I worked 1/2 acre per year as needed. every winter I also put Christmas trees out bundled with oak tops anchored with cinder blocks.

You would be wise to get specific stocking advice from your local county agent of a university Cooperative Service (free, all states have them as far as I know) to match species and numbers of fish to your area, water condition, and available forage. They sometimes give out stocking guides for your state. You might have to stock some forage to support the resident fish population.
